Mick Jagger & 'Moves Like Jagger': Rolling Stone Singer Gets No Royalties For Adam Levine's Hit

Mick Jagger Made A 'Moves Like Jagger' Joke

Mick Jagger stopped by the Late Show with David Letterman on Tuesday night. Jagger told the talk show host, and his fans, the top ten things that he has learned after 50 years in the music business.

Number six on the list?

"You don't earn a cent when someone does a song about having 'Moves Like Jagger.'"

Jagger is referencing Maroon 5's hit song, "Moves Like Jagger," with Christina Aguilera. The track was released as a single from Maroon 5's "Hands All Over" album.

The chorus of the song is all about Jagger and his moves: "Take me by the tongue and I'll know you / Kiss me 'til you're drunk and I'll show you / All the moves like Jagger / I've got the moves like Jagger / I've got the moves like Jagger. I don't need to try to control you / Look into my eyes and I'll own you / With them moves like Jagger / I've got the moves like Jagger / I've got the moves like Jagger."

Other items on Jagger's list for Letterman include, "never take relationship advice from Phil Spector" and "a good way to keep yourself entertained is to sign every tenth autograph 'Doris Goldblatt.'"

Jagger appears on Wednesday in the 12-12-12 benefit concert for Hurricane Sandy.
